About The Position

Reporting to the Director, Compliance & Regulatory Affairs, the Advisor, Food Compliance will assist with maintaining, conceptualizing, building, and implementing Dollarama’s food preventive control plan. They will be knowledgeable and current on all legislation surrounding food safety issues in Canada and will anticipate developments and recommend responsive measures. The incumbent will assist with managing food safety and quality through the entire product lifecycle, ensuring compliance and adherence to governmental requirements while validating manufacturing sites, reviewing new and existing product files, and food nutrition labelling. This role also involves involvement in assigned category safety and quality investigations in response to customer complaints or mandatory regulatory actions for products sold by Dollarama. The Advisor, Food Compliance will play a key role in ensuring Dollarama’s food products meet and exceed quality and safety standards for their customers.

Responsibilities

  • Maintain and ensure the effective implementation of the Dollarama Preventive Control Plan in compliance with applicable Canadian regulatory requirements.
  • Collaborate cross-functionally with internal stakeholders, including buyers, the legal department, and vendors, to support new product development and procurement processes, and conduct regulatory assessments for new items.
  • Review vendor certifications, audit reports, and technical documentation to perform risk assessments for both new and existing vendors and provide recommendations in line with applicable standards and guidelines.
  • Collect and assess product technical documentation, including labels, packaging, formulations, and claims, to ensure compliance with regulatory requirements, internal specifications, and quality standards.
  • Support investigations into product quality and safety concerns raised internally, by customers, or by regulatory authorities.
  • Initiate, support, and follow up on corrective actions as required, including product recalls.
  • Act promptly and efficiently during investigations to ensure timely resolution in collaboration with buyers and vendors.
  • Monitor and stay informed of product safety and quality trends across various food categories, including canned meats, honey, condiments, baked goods, nuts, dried fruits, snack products, coffee, tea, spices, and other shelf-stable goods.
  • Conduct product sample reviews as part of the Food Control Plan or during investigations to verify quality consistency and ongoing compliance with established standards.
  • Utilize internal systems to document, analyze, and approve product information related to all activities.
  • Proactively monitor regulatory and industry developments, assess their potential impact on assigned product categories, and escalate key concerns to the Director, Compliance & Regulatory Affairs.
  • Contribute to the development, review, and revision of internal procedures and policies as needed.
